Frequently Asked Questions

How bright is this pendant for actual task lighting over a kitchen island?

Legitimately bright enough for real work. The double-shade design directs light downward efficiently, so a single pendant illuminates a 24-30 inch workspace adequately. Pair two fixtures over longer islands for balanced coverage. The dimmable feature matters here—you can run it at full brightness for food prep, dial it back for evening ambiance.

Does the matte black finish scratch easily or show wear?

Not the way glossy black does. Matte finishes hide fingerprints and dust better, which is the whole point. You won't see scratches unless you're actively looking for them. The real test is long-term: after a year in a steamy kitchen environment, ours shows zero oxidation or coating failure. That durability doesn't happen by accident.

Can you use this with standard bulbs or does it require specific fixtures?

Standard E26 bulbs work fine. The shade design accommodates regular incandescent, LED, or CFL bulbs without restriction. LED is the smart choice here—the warmth of the fixture works best with 2700K bulbs, and you'll appreciate the efficiency over the years. Just avoid oversized Edison bulbs; they look out of proportion with the double-shade geometry.

Is this actually an industrial design or just styled that way?

Actually industrial heritage—Schoolhouse Electric sources from vintage factory fixtures and builds modern versions with the same logic. It's not costume design. The proportions, material choices, and finish details reflect genuine industrial manufacturing thinking, not just slapped-on factory aesthetics for Instagram appeal.
